Understanding Your Needs

When searching for a professional 3D designer in NYC, it's crucial to first understand your specific needs. Are you looking for architectural visualization, product design, or maybe game development? Each of these areas requires a different set of skills and expertise. Clearly defining your project goals will help narrow down the list of potential designers and ensure you find someone with the appropriate experience.

Consider whether you need a freelancer or someone from a larger design agency. Freelancers can offer flexibility and potentially lower costs, whereas agencies might provide you with a broader range of services. Evaluate your project's scope and complexity before making a choice.

Research and Shortlist

Once you have a clear understanding of your needs, start researching potential 3D designers in NYC. Use online platforms such as LinkedIn, Behance, or specialized job boards to find candidates. Pay attention to portfolios and client reviews to gauge their level of expertise and reliability.

Consider creating a shortlist of designers who have worked on projects similar to yours. Look for those who have a proven track record of delivering high-quality work on time. This will help you identify designers who are not only talented but also professional and dependable.

Check Their Technical Skills

When choosing a 3D designer, it's important to assess their technical skills. Ensure they are proficient with industry-standard software such as Autodesk Maya, Blender, or 3ds Max. Familiarity with the latest design trends and technologies is also a plus, as it indicates a designer who stays updated with industry advancements.

Communication is Key

Effective communication is crucial in any collaborative project. Opt for a designer who is not only talented but also responsive and easy to communicate with. During the initial consultation, observe how well they listen to your ideas and how effectively they respond to your queries.

Establishing clear communication channels at the start will help prevent misunderstandings later on. Ensure that the designer is open to feedback and willing to make necessary adjustments as the project progresses.

Review Past Projects

Ask potential designers for samples of their past work. Reviewing previous projects will give you insights into their style and capabilities. Look for variety in their portfolio – this demonstrates versatility and an ability to adapt to different project requirements.

Consider Budget and Timeline

Your budget and timeline are significant factors to consider when hiring a 3D designer. Discuss these aspects with potential candidates early in the process to ensure alignment. Be transparent about your budget constraints and inquire about their rates and payment terms.

Additionally, have a clear timeline for your project. Make sure the designer can commit to your deadlines and has a track record of meeting project timelines without compromising quality.
